Never used a link cable before. Decided to mess around just to see how it works.

They absolutely would not link unless I used both hands and pressed A on both systems at the exact same time. Once they did link, it seemed to work fine. Then the battle started getting progressively more glitchy.

Is it normal to be so difficult to start the link, requiring perfect timing? I think maybe the glitching is from dirty ports, but no idea how to clean these, a cutip won’t fit. Then again, would they have linked at all in this case? Could it be my IPS mod messing with something?

Legit copies of Red and Yellow btw.

bad contacts. They can be extremely fiddly or work fine.

Clean both plugs and both holes with isopropyl alcohol and an appropriate tool...

1

u/Alive_Candidate1755 9h ago

What “tool” would you recommend?

1

u/zaprime87 8h ago

fold a piece of cotton rag over something firm and narrow. Dip in alcohol and wipe them.

You can also try a glass fibre pen or still bristled brush.
